SUMMARY:Lego Robotics Prime: Advanced - Upper Elementary/Middle School
DESCRIPTION:Lego Spike Prime adds block style programming to Lego brick creations\, adding fun action to things you build. \n\n\n\nThis Advanced class is best for Upper Elementary/Middle School students who have used Lego Robotics in other lessons. They will be expected to be able to work on their own in a self-directed manner. \n\n\n\nStudents will work with a Lego Spike Prime kit. Time will be split between learning how to build a robotic device\, and programming basic robotic functions. Lego programming is done in Scratch-like block coding. \n\n\n\nWe have Lego Spike Prime lessons for two levels to take into account the student’s ability to understand and be able to manipulate the programming language\, as well as a range of attention spans. If your child is self directed\, and has experience with Legos or Scratch\, the upper level lesson may be appropriate. Basic lesson incorporates concepts such as graphing\, simple sequencing\, moving objects in relation to each other\, and if-then constructs. \n\n\n\nAfter this lesson you can make additional appointments to learn more\, continue building\, or to put this topic into use. \n\n\n\nAfter online registration closes\, please contact SDM for space availability.  \n\n\n\nThis topic can also be taught at any time in individual sessions. SUMMARY:Digital Art - Elementary and Middle School
DESCRIPTION:In this lesson students will learn to draw a complex picture on an iPad using different drawing and coloring techniques.  \n\n\n\nWe use the Procreate program on iPads\, with Apple pencils. Procreate includes the ability to add animation to pictures and this technique will also be introduced.  SDM will provide all equipment needed. \n\n\n\nStudents’ completed pictures can be emailed to them at the conclusion of the lesson. There is no minimum age recommendation\, as no reading or math are required. Competence in using a computer is required. This lesson can be taken more than once as the drawing is directed by the student. \n\n\n\nAfter online registration closes\, please contact SDM for space availability.  \n\n\n\nThis topic can also be taught at any time in individual sessions. SUMMARY:3D Modeling with TinkerCAD - Upper Elementary/Middle School
DESCRIPTION:Students will learn how to create a CAD design suitable for 3D printing. Programming of the CAD design is done in TinkerCAD. This lesson requires approximately middle school levels of reading and math comprehension.   \n\n\n\nDesign of a keychain with the student’s name or initials is the initial project. To create a more complex drawing\, most children will require more than one TinkerCAD lesson\, individual appointments or work from home.  The process of taking a TinkerCAD design to a 3D printer will be discussed\, but printing is not part of this lesson. If the student completes a 3D design (restrictions apply)\, then it may be printed on our 3D printer at another time. SUMMARY:Scratch Jr. - Elementary School
DESCRIPTION:Scratch is a block based programming language designed by MIT for teaching children how to code. \n\n\n\nScratch Jr. is a separate program and curriculum from regular Scratch block coding. All of the code is image-based and simplified to allow for younger participants. \n\n\n\nScratch Jr. is appropriate for early elementary aged students and does not require reading. Understanding of logical concepts\, ordering and relating objects to each other is required. \n\n\n\nAfter online registration closes\, please contact SDM for space availability.  \n\n\n\nThis topic can also be taught at any time in individual sessions.
